If you only have time for a few series, these are the ones dominating the conversation: The Summer Hikaru Died
: A masterpiece of rural horror and intimacy. It follows a boy whose best friend is replaced by a spirit that looks and sounds exactly like him. It’s less about jump scares and more about the devastatingly sad metaphor for grief and identity. The Apothecary Diaries (Season 2)
: Maomao is back, and the court intrigue is sharper than ever. This season tackles even darker themes, including sexual abuse within the court, with a level of honesty that cements it as one of the best procedurals in anime. Dandadan (Season 2)
: If you want pure, unadulterated fun, this is it. It balances elastic animation with a wild story involving giant worms, cultists, and extraterrestrial kaiju.
: This isn't just another sports anime. It follows a 26-year-old failed ice dancer coaching an 11-year-old girl who was told she was "too old" to start. It turns every performance into a high-stakes emotional nail-biter. 2. The Manga You Shouldn't Miss

Genre: Fantasy / Philosophical Drama / Slice of Life The hook: The demon king is dead. The heroes have won. Now, an elf mage who lives for millennia must watch her human friends grow old and die. This is the story of what comes after the victory screen. Why it’s popular: It is a gentle, profound meditation on grief, memory, and the small moments that make life worth living. The action sequences are sparse but breathtakingly tactical. Where to start: Anime (by Madhouse). It is a masterclass in adaptation, using pacing, silence, and gorgeous backgrounds to create an atmosphere the manga can only suggest.
Genre: Yuri / Psychological Romance The hook: A girl who has never felt romantic attraction meets a senpai who claims she will never love anyone back. Their relationship asks: Is love about feelings, or is it a choice you make? Where to start: Manga. The anime only covers half the story. The manga’s ending is one of the most mature, honest depictions of asexuality and learning to love I’ve ever read.
